Infer the silica content of magma derived from partial melting of an igneous rock. Would it be higher, lower, or about the same as the rock itself? Explain
The silica content of magma derived from partial melting of an igneous rock is higher than the rock itself.
The composition of magma is depends upon the two factor : rock , that is melted to form the magma and the conditions in which magma is melted. In partial melting , some of the minerals are melted in the rock. The different minerals have the different melting points. The mineral which is higher in silica have lower melting point. so, Partial melting produce more silica as compared to the original one.
Thus, The silica content of magma derived from partial melting of an igneous rock is higher than the rock itself.

results:The ink in Flask A has spread over a small area.The ink in Flask B is spreading more quickly than the ink in Flask A.The ink in Flask C has already spread evenly throughout the water.Which table shows possible temperatures for the water in each flask?How could you tell?
A drop of ink will spread faster as higher the temperature is. The higher the temperature, the more agitated the molecules will be, so they will move faster. So the mobility of the particles is related to their temperature.
So:
Particles in Flask C show the greatest mobility of the particles, this flask will have the highest temperature.
Particles in Flask A show the least mobility, this flask will have the lowest temperature.
Answer:
Flask A 10°C
Flask B 25 °C
Flask C 50 °C
The mobility of the particles is related to their temperature. The particles in Flask A show the least mobility, and the particles in Flask C show the greatest mobility.

In the reaction H₂ + I₂ --> 2HI, the hydrogen undergoes ______________________ (2 pts)
*
2 points
oxidation
reduction
no change in oxidation number
In the reaction H₂ + I₂ --> 2HI, the hydrogen undergoes oxidation.
The balanced given chemical reaction is :
H₂ + I₂ --> 2HI
The oxidation state of Hydrogen is increased from 0 to +1 and the increase in oxidation number is called as oxidation. The loss of electrons is called as oxidation.
The oxidation state of iodine is decreased from 0 to -1 and the decrease in the oxidation state is called as the reduction. The gain of electrons is called as the reduction.
oxidation = Hydrogen , Reducing agent = hydrogen
reduction = Iodine , oxidizing agent = Iodine
Thus, In the reaction H₂ + I₂ --> 2HI, the Hydrogen undergoes oxidation.
